1 Define Your Investment Goals
Before you start looking for properties to invest in, it’s important to determine your investment goals Are you looking to generate rental income, flip properties for a quick profit, or build long-term wealth? Your investment goals will dictate the type of properties you should be looking for and the strategies you should employ.
2 Research the Market
Once you’ve defined your investment goals, it’s time to start researching the market Look at key indicators such as home prices, rental rates, and vacancy rates in the area you are interested in investing in Understanding the market trends will help you make informed decisions when it comes to selecting the right property.
3 Set a Budget
Before you start looking at properties, it’s important to determine how much you can afford to invest Consider factors such as your savings, income, and financing options when setting your budget Remember to account for additional expenses such as property taxes, insurance, and maintenance costs.
4 Secure Financing
Unless you have enough cash to purchase a property outright, you will need to secure financing There are various financing options available for real estate investors, including traditional mortgages, hard money loans, and private financing Shop around to find the best financing option that suits your needs.
5 Find the Right Property
Once you have secured financing, it’s time to start looking for properties Consider factors such as location, condition, and potential for appreciation when selecting a property It’s also important to conduct a thorough inspection of the property to uncover any potential issues that may affect its value.
6 how to invest in property. Calculate Your Returns
Before making an offer on a property, it’s important to calculate your potential returns Consider factors such as rental income, expenses, and potential appreciation when assessing the profitability of the investment Use tools such as cap rate and cash-on-cash return to determine if the property is a good investment.
7 Make an Offer
Once you have found a property that meets your investment criteria, it’s time to make an offer Consider working with a real estate agent or attorney to help you navigate the negotiation process and ensure that your offer is competitive Be prepared to negotiate with the seller to reach a mutually beneficial agreement.
8 Manage Your Property
Once you have purchased a property, it’s important to manage it effectively to maximize your returns Consider hiring a property management company to handle day-to-day tasks such as tenant screening, rent collection, and maintenance Regularly monitor your property’s performance and make adjustments as needed to ensure its profitability.
9 Diversify Your Portfolio
As you gain experience in property investment, consider diversifying your portfolio by investing in different types of properties or in different locations Diversification can help mitigate risk and maximize your overall returns Consider working with a financial advisor to help you develop a comprehensive investment strategy.
10 Stay Informed
The real estate market is constantly changing, so it’s important to stay informed about current trends and developments Attend networking events, read industry publications, and stay connected with other investors to keep abreast of the latest news and opportunities in the market.
